Consumer gen support for put allocations
The placement API version 1.28 introduced consumer generation as a way to make updating allocation safe even if it is done from multiple places. This patch changes the scheduler report client put_allocations function to raise AllocationUpdateFailed in case of generation conflict. The only direct user of this call is the nova-manage heal_allocations CLI which will simply fail to heal the allocation for this instance.
